Name: Transferase
Title: Crystal structure of human camk4 in complex with 4-amino(sulfamoyl- phenylamino)-triazole-carbothioic acid (2,6-difluoro-phenyl)-amide)
Structure: Calcium/calmodulin-dependent protein kinase type iv. Chain: a. Fragment: residues 15-340. Synonym: cam kinase-gr, camk4a. Engineered: yes
Source: Homo sapiens. Human. Organism_taxid: 9606. Expressed in: escherichia coli. Expression_system_taxid: 511693. Expression_system_variant: calm.
Resolution:
2.17Å     R-factor:   0.216     R-free:   0.237
Authors: J.R.C.Muniz,P.Rellos,O.Gileadi,O.Fedorov,P.Filippakopoulos,E.Salah, A.Pike,C.Phillips,F.Niesen,L.Shrestha,N.Burgess-Brown,A.Bullock, G.Berridge,F.Von Delft,A.M.Edwards,C.Bountra,C.H.Arrowsmith, J.Weigelt,S.Knapp
Key ref: J.R.C.Muniz et al. Crystal structure of human camk4 in complex with 4-Amino(sulfamoyl-Phenylamino)-Triazole- Carbothioic acid (2,6-Difluoro-Phenyl)-Amide). To be published, .
Date:
28-Nov-08     Release date:   20-Jan-09

   Enzyme class: E.C.2.7.11.17  - calcium/calmodulin-dependent protein kinase.
[IntEnz]   [ExPASy]   [KEGG]   [BRENDA]
      Reaction:
1. L-seryl-[protein] + ATP = O-phospho-L-seryl-[protein] + ADP + H+
2. L-threonyl-[protein] + ATP = O-phospho-L-threonyl-[protein] + ADP + H+
